of boys More time is necessity Boys' biggest problem at Anderson High is to find enough time-for sports, cars, girls and buddies, and the all important part-time job. With all these activities, it is amazing that boys succeed as well as they do in the classroom. While they profess to think little about the future, they worry about grades, knowing that low ones could hinder them. They are well-dressed at AHS, but do not con- sciously strive to be. Boys prefer the casual rela- tionship. It takes a real effort to get some to a school dance, but none at all to draw them them to a movie, or a ride on the drive-in circuit. They are enamored of Beatles, fast cars, and popularity, but they also respond to greater challenges than any previous generation of Americans has faced. They cannot be dismissed as being self-centered, lazy, or delinquent. The large majority is not any of these. They are individuals who combine action and ideas to form a group. The 1,725 students group themselves in many Ways. They may begin their high school careers as good students, inexplicably falter for a semester, and then make a comeback. They may shift from clubworker to socialite and back again. To afford the climate for challenge, change and satisfaction is a fundamental goal of the high school. Anderson High educates, develops indi- viduality, and finally sends its graduates outside and on their own, but not until they have sampled many experiences, become part of many groups, and have grown up.
